[Waterloo Courier, Friday, December 7, 2012]

CEDAR FALLS — Eli A. Ostby, 37, of Cedar Falls, died Wednesday, Dec. 5, 2012, in Waterloo.

He was born Aug. 21, 1975, in Waterloo, son of Steven and Hilda Mouw Ostby. He married Lisa Hokomoto on May 23, 1998, in Cedar Falls, and they later divorced.

Mr. Ostby graduated from Northern University High School in 1993 and earned his bachelor’s degree in communications from the University of Iowa in 2003. He was employed as a personnel recruiter for Boss and Associates, and most recently worked in sales with Yellowbook, both in Cedar Rapids.

Survived by two daughters, Bella and Alia Ostby, both of Des Moines; a son, Luther of Des Moines; his parents of Cedar Falls; two sisters, Shannon (DJ) Perkins of Hurst, Texas, and Leah (Dusty Overman) Ostby of Luzerne; three brothers, Aaron Uban of Minneapolis, his twin Max Ostby of Iowa City and Joseph Ostby of Denver, Colo.; and maternal grandparents, Dr. Orvin and Tean Mouw of Burleson, Texas.

Preceded in death by paternal grandparents, Roger and Naomi Ostby.

Services: 2 p.m. Saturday at Nazareth Evangelical Lutheran Church, with inurnment at a later date in Hillside Cemetery. Visitation from 4 to 7 p.m. today at Richardson Funeral Service, and for an hour before services Saturday at the church.

Memorials: may be directed to the family.
